I have solved the fly rod trolling problem in a unique way. I bought a rod holder from Cabelas that is open in style and fits a fly rod nicely. I rigged up a u-shaped metallic device I got from Home Depot and secured the device to one of the spare holes in the kayak. Then screwed the rod holder to the metal piece. The whole rig sits nicely on the left side of the kayak under my left armpit. It does not interfere with paddling and is readily accessible. My last time out it worked like a charm as I hooked a significant bluefish. Line tangles are a thing of the past and worrying about a fish yanking the rod out of my cockpit is also not a concern. If you want I will post a picture of the rig. I'm thoroughly satisfied with it and recommend it to all.
